It is a great day for the history of Odisha. It has been confirmed that this year, 7 Odia people will receive Padma awards. Out of the seven people from Odisha, reputed and eminent Odia writer Pratibha Ray will be felicitated with the Padma Bhushan award this year. She will receive the prestigious award for her immense contribution to literature and education
Apart from Pratibha Ray, five other prestigious personalities will be conferred with Padma Shri awards. They include Srimad Baba Balia for social service, Pramod Bhagat for sports, Aditya Prasad Dash for science and technology, Shyamamani Devi for arts, and Narasingha Prasad Guru for literature and education.

Another Odia man will be honored with the Padma Shri award for his excellent work in the field of Civil Service. Guru Prasad Mohapatra, from New Delhi, will receive honors. He is the son of renowned Odia writer Mohapatra Neelamani Sahoo.
The Ministry of Home Affairs on Tuesday announced names of 128 personalities from different fields who will be conferred with Padma awards by the President. The list comprises 4 Padma Vibhushan, 17 Padma Bhushan, and 107 Padma Shri awards.
